Output c8658a4c81249318ca59db3789c7a8bccf08ea12bce6ec8b5e2650f085a4fb47:2

value
43699503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3138931f61fdaa908b029c02755d1b76e5f0f48 OP_EQUAL
address
MT9EDHXn1jWRTgrdfnacFebPTeB1UZ8wCe
transaction
c8658a4c81249318ca59db3789c7a8bccf08ea12bce6ec8b5e2650f085a4fb47
spent
true